Owner Sean Lewis loved his pink art deco bathroom, but failing fixtures and leaky plumbing forced him to renovate. The goal was to preserve the pink wall tile, vintage bathtub, and existing layout while adding storage and new fixtures. The bathroom would be used by his son so a bit of masculine character was encouraged.
